    Fix leak at joint from city meter to home
    Have leak at joint where the city water comes into the house. Will silicone caulk work?

    No on the caulk. That would patch the outside of the leak and it will not hold, especially since the surface is wet. Could you describe the fitting at or on the meter since I'm guesssing this is the site of the problem, right?
